package rene.dialogs;
import java.awt.BorderLayout;
import java.awt.FlowLayout;
import java.awt.Frame;
import java.awt.GridLayout;
import java.awt.event.ItemEvent;
import java.awt.event.ItemListener;
import java.util.Vector;
import eric.JEricPanel;
import rene.gui.ButtonAction;
import rene.gui.CloseDialog;
import rene.gui.Global;
import rene.gui.MyLabel;
import rene.gui.MyList;
import rene.gui.MyPanel;
import rene.gui.Panel3D;
/**
* This is a general class to one in a list of items (like makros, plugins or
* tools in the JE editor).
*/
public class ItemEditor extends CloseDialog implements ItemListener {
/**
*
*/
private static final long serialVersionUID = 1L;
Frame F;
/** An AWT list at the left */
MyList L;
/** Aborted? */
boolean Aborted = true;
/** A vector of ItemEditorElement objects */
Vector V;
/** A panel to display the element settings */
ItemPanel P;
/** The name of this editor */
String Name;
/** The displayed item */
int Displayed = -1;
/** possible actions */
public final static int NONE = 0, SAVE = 1, LOAD = 2;
/** save or load action */
int Action = NONE;
/**
* @param p
* The item editor panel
* @param v
* The vector of item editor elements
* @param prompt
* The prompt, displayed in the north
*/
public ItemEditor(final Frame f, final ItemPanel p, final Vector v,
final String name, final String prompt) {
this(f, p, v, name, prompt, true, true, false, "");
}
public ItemEditor(final Frame f, final ItemPanel p, final Vector v,
final String name, final String prompt, final boolean allowChanges,
final boolean allowReorder, final boolean allowSave,
final String extraButton) {
super(f, Global.name(name + ".title"), true);
Name = name;
F = f;
P = p;
setLayout(new BorderLayout());
// Title String:
final JEricPanel title = new MyPanel();
title.add(new MyLabel(prompt));
add("North", title);
// Center panel:
final JEricPanel center = new MyPanel();
center.setLayout(new BorderLayout(5, 5));
// Element List:
center.add("West", L = new MyList(10));
L.addItemListener(this);
// Editor JPanel:
final JEricPanel cp = new MyPanel();
cp.setLayout(new BorderLayout());
cp.add("North", P);
cp.add("Center", new MyPanel());
center.add("Center", cp);
add("Center", new Panel3D(center));
// Buttons:
final JEricPanel buttons = new MyPanel();
buttons.setLayout(new GridLayout(0, 1));
if (allowChanges) {
final JEricPanel buttons1 = new MyPanel();
buttons1.add(new ButtonAction(this, Global
.name("itemeditor.insert"), "Insert"));
buttons1.add(new ButtonAction(this, Global.name("itemeditor.new"),
"New"));
buttons1.add(new ButtonAction(this, Global
.name("itemeditor.delete"), "Delete"));
buttons.add(buttons1);
}
if (allowReorder) {
final JEricPanel buttons2 = new MyPanel();
buttons2.add(new ButtonAction(this, Global.name("itemeditor.down"),
"Down"));
buttons2.add(new ButtonAction(this, Global.name("itemeditor.up"),
"Up"));
buttons.add(buttons2);
}
final JEricPanel buttons3 = new MyPanel();
buttons3.setLayout(new FlowLayout(FlowLayout.RIGHT));
buttons3.add(new ButtonAction(this, Global.name("OK"), "OK"));
buttons3.add(new ButtonAction(this, Global.name("abort"), "Close"));
buttons.add(buttons3);
if (allowSave) {
final JEricPanel buttons4 = new MyPanel();
buttons4.setLayout(new FlowLayout(FlowLayout.RIGHT));
buttons4.add(new ButtonAction(this, Global.name("save"), "Save"));
buttons4.add(new ButtonAction(this, Global.name("load"), "Load"));
if (!extraButton.equals("")) {
buttons4.add(new ButtonAction(this, extraButton, "Extra"));
}
buttons.add(buttons4);
}
add("South", new Panel3D(buttons));
V = new Vector();
for (int i = 0; i < v.size(); i++)
V.addElement(v.elementAt(i));
init();
pack();
}
/**
* @param v
* A vector of item editor elements.
*/
public void init() {
for (int i = 0; i < V.size(); i++) {
final ItemEditorElement e = (ItemEditorElement) V.elementAt(i);
L.add(e.getName());
}
if (V.size() > 0) {
L.select(0);
select();
}
}
/**
* React on Item changes.
*/
public void itemStateChanged(final ItemEvent e) {
if (e.getSource() == L) {
if (Displayed >= 0)
define(Displayed);
select();
}
}
/**
* Show the currently selected item on the item panel.
*/
public void select() {
final int i = L.getSelectedIndex();
if (i < 0)
return;
P.display((ItemEditorElement) V.elementAt(i));
Displayed = i;
}
@Override
public void doAction(final String o) {
if (o.equals("Delete")) {
delete();
} else if (o.equals("Insert")) {
insert();
} else if (o.equals("New")) {
P.newElement();
} else if (o.equals("Up")) {
up();
} else if (o.equals("Down")) {
down();
} else if (o.equals("OK")) {
noteSize(Name);
define();
Aborted = false;
doclose();
} else if (o.equals("Help")) {
P.help();
} else if (o.equals("Save")) {
define();
Action = SAVE;
Aborted = false;
doclose();
} else if (o.equals("Load")) {
define();
Action = LOAD;
Aborted = false;
doclose();
} else if (o.equals("Extra")) {
if (P.extra(V)) {
Aborted = false;
doclose();
}
} else
super.doAction(o);
}
/**
* Insert the current element, renaming if necessary.
*/
void insert() {
String name = P.getName();
int Selected = L.getSelectedIndex();
if (Selected < 0)
Selected = 0;
while (find(name))
name = name + "*";
P.setName(name);
final ItemEditorElement e = P.getElement();
L.add(e.getName(), Selected);
L.select(Selected);
V.insertElementAt(e, Selected);
}
/**
* Changes an item.
*/
void define(final int Selected) {
final String name = P.getName();
if (name.equals(""))
return;
if (!L.getItem(Selected).equals(name))
L.replaceItem(name, Selected);
V.setElementAt(P.getElement(), Selected);
P.notifyChange(V, Selected);
}
/**
* Changes the currently selected item.
*/
void define() {
final int Selected = L.getSelectedIndex();
if (Selected < 0)
return;
define(Selected);
L.select(Selected);
}
/**
* Find a plugin by name.
*
* @return true, if it exists.
*/
boolean find(final String name) {
int i;
for (i = 0; i < V.size(); i++) {
final ItemEditorElement t = ((ItemEditorElement) V.elementAt(i));
if (t.getName().equals(name))
return true;
}
return false;
}
/**
* Delete the current selected item.
*/
void delete() {
int Selected = L.getSelectedIndex();
if (Selected < 0)
return;
V.removeElementAt(Selected);
L.remove(Selected);
if (L.getItemCount() == 0)
return;
if (Selected >= L.getItemCount())
Selected--;
L.select(Selected);
select();
}
/**
* Push the selected item one down.
*/
void down() {
define();
int Selected = L.getSelectedIndex();
if (Selected < 0 || Selected + 1 >= V.size())
return;
final ItemEditorElement now = (ItemEditorElement) V.elementAt(Selected), next = (ItemEditorElement) V
.elementAt(Selected + 1);
V.setElementAt(next, Selected);
V.setElementAt(now, Selected + 1);
L.replaceItem(next.getName(), Selected);
L.replaceItem(now.getName(), Selected + 1);
Selected = Selected + 1;
L.select(Selected);
select();
}
/**
* Push the selected item one up.
*/
void up() {
define();
int Selected = L.getSelectedIndex();
if (Selected <= 0)
return;
final ItemEditorElement now = (ItemEditorElement) V.elementAt(Selected), prev = (ItemEditorElement) V
.elementAt(Selected - 1);
V.setElementAt(prev, Selected);
V.setElementAt(now, Selected - 1);
L.replaceItem(prev.getName(), Selected);
L.replaceItem(now.getName(), Selected - 1);
Selected = Selected - 1;
L.select(Selected);
select();
}
/**
* @return If aborted.
*/
@Override
public boolean isAborted() {
return Aborted;
}
/**
* @return The list of item elements.
*/
public Vector getElements() {
return V;
}
/**
* Return the action, if there is one
*
* @return NONE,LOAD,SAVE
*/
public int getAction() {
return Action;
}
}
